CRC is an important error checking scheme used in network communication. Let G(x) = xk + ... + 1 be the divisor (also called generator polynomial), E(x) to be the error. CRC can detect following types of errors if the divisor G(x) satisfies specified conditions:
All single bit errors if k >=1 and coefficient of x is not zero.
All double bits errors if G(x) has at least three terms
All odd number of bits errors if G(x) has a factor of x+1
Any burst errors of length =k
Consider a CRC with G(x) = x + x + x + 1, (k=4). What kind of errors can be detected by this given G(x)?
